Transaction 18b84f6b3ca1ab9974e23a94d8d018bdb0af3d4ae3e39e5f4995c519aa78bb49
1 Input
1 Output
-
18b84f6b3ca1ab9974e23a94d8d018bdb0af3d4ae3e39e5f4995c519aa78bb49:0
- value
- 51869
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06d3a309204ce9c5d9f090b31d481ec4a034ba6f OP_EQUAL
- address
- 32K7WUsm18AxxJQRLtycvZ3dFRu3nXcDHj